The Artwork of Adriana Munoz Craftily Incorporates Extra Materials

Spanish artist Adriana Munoz has created lovely works of art that explore the world of tactile fashion. Her artwork comes to life through her use of extra materials. As Munoz doesn't rely only on paints and the canvas, the women in her artwork literally pop off the page.

Her artwork is reminiscent of grade school crafts, where you add textiles to your piece of art under the supervision of your teacher. Yet, her creativity has no bounds as her work looks nothing like anything I did in grade one.
